Adtalem Global Education (ATGE) has reported impressive financial results for the quarter ending December 2024, surpassing analysts' expectations in both earnings and revenue. The company achieved earnings that exceeded estimates by an impressive 30.22%, showcasing its strong performance in a competitive educational landscape. Additionally, Adtalem's revenue figures also beat projections by 4.38%, indicating robust demand for its educational services and programs.
